We are seeking volunteers who are ready to make a meaningful impact by assisting with a variety of tasks, including:
Gathering Information:
Helping us stay informed about new losses in the community to ensure no one is left without support.
Sending Contact Cards:
Reaching out with thoughtful messages to let grievingindividuals know we care.
Writing Letters:
Crafting heartfelt birthday and “heaven day” letters to provide encouragement and solace.
Being a Point of Connection:
Serving as a friendly faceand a source of comfort for those who are grieving
Event Planning:
Assisting in organizing events thatbring people together and honor their loved ones.
Fundraising Support:
Helping us raise the necessary funds to sustain and grow our outreach efforts.
Grief can be isolating, but through our efforts, we aim to remind those who are grieving that they are not alone. Volunteers play a vital role in carrying out this mission by offering comfort, creating connections, and fostering a sense of community for those in need.

2025 is here and the Archway team is looking forward to expanding our reach and connecting in new and meaningful ways with people who are navigating the difficult path of grief. Archway is a faith-based organization that works to offer hope to people who have lost someone too early. Those grieving a tragic loss can find themselves unable to move forward with life in a manner that makes room for healing. They need to know that they are not alone.They need to understand that life is possible again. They need stories of hope, points of connection, and relevant resources to help them along the way as they try to make sense of their new reality.
In 2024 we told the stories of two law enforcement officers who gave their lives in the line of duty. Trooper ChadWalker and Deputy Matt Jones lost their lives in different ways, but both in service to their communities through selfless acts of kindness and duty. Archway was proud to tell their stories and get to know and love their friends and families and held public events in April and November to premiere these documentary films. In 2025 we will be premiering two high-profile documentary films on Navy Seal, Chris Kyle, and the Aviles family who were victims of the mass shooting in McGregor in 2022.
Last year we also offered an eight-week group counseling program facilitated by Dr. Kristy Donaldson PhD, LPC-S, RPT-STM, and CHST, owner of Premier Neurofeedback and Counseling Services. Our participants represented a variety of losses, but all shared in the universal pain of grief. Feedback about the experience was very positive and we are currently working to facilitate a second group in 2025.

Archway’s full length documentary films serve two main purposes. First, they are created to be a legacy piece for the family of someone who has been lost too early. This film can be shared with family and friends for generations to come. Just as important, the films are created to be inspirational stories of hope where we show how families and friends have been able to persevere and move forward to live meaningful lives in the face of tragedy.
These films can be viewed on Youtube or at archwayofhope.org.
At Archway of Hope, we believe that stories of hope can heal and unite. They remind us we’re never truly alone, even in the darkest times. If you have a story to share, we’d be honored to hear it. Sharing your journey can inspire and uplift others—please reach out using the contact details above.
In September of 2022, Ezra and Zion Aviles lost their mother and sister in a horrific shooting in McGregor, Tx. The young men had also lost their father to cancer two years earlier. This is the story of two young men rebuilding their lives after two tragic events in 2 years.This is a story of faith, perseverance, and hope.
Most people know Chris Kyle as the American Sniper,the Legend, and a true American hero, but few knowwho he really was away from the spotlight. From anearly age Chris was a servant, protector, and kind-hearted human being. Experience Chris Kyle through the perspective of afather, a mother, and a brother.

The intense desire to make your loved one’s legacy last is an emotional bond that those who have experienced loss jointly share. Archway remembers by sending condolence gift cards, birthday cards, and heaven day cards to the families of the lost. We do this to let grieving families know that there is someone who remembers important milestones as they walk the journey of tragic loss.
When someone tells
their story of life, loss, and hope, it can have
a powerful impact on others experiencing
a similar tragedy. Storytelling is Archway’s most significant method of offering hope to those who have lost someone too early. We do this through full-length documentaries, short survival videos, and tributes. These stories can resonate with those who share the pain of loss and help them to know that they are not alone.
Archway desires to be a place that connects with needed resources to help them as they navigate the path of grief. Publications, support groups, articles and professional services can all be integral components in the journey toward hope. We want to be a place of connection, helping match people with resources that provide comfort, healing, and hope.
